摘要
How to obtain effective, reliable characteristic parameter from the limited measured data is a question of great importance in feature extraction. Based on self-adaptive filter action of empirical mode decomposition (EMD) method, this paper drew statistic centre frequency of spectrum of intrinsic modes as new line spectrum characteristic of underwater acoustic signal, and adopted the law of nearest neighborhood to recognize. The characteristics used in this method include the high-frequency characteristics which other spectral analysis methods neglect, so it can get higher discrimination when ten types of objects are classed despite small sample volume and less data amount.
